@@ -306,13 +303,13 @@ For `linux` you need Docker running, on Mac or Linux. For `macos`, you need a Ma
Optional.
Space-separated list of builds to build and skip. Each build has an identifier like `cp27-manylinux_x86_64` or `cp34-macosx_10_6_intel` - you can list specific ones to build and `cibuildwheel` will only build those, and/or list ones to skip and `cibuildwheel` won't try to build them.
Space-separated list of builds to build and skip. Each build has an identifier like `cp27-manylinux_x86_64` or `cp35-macosx_10_6_intel` - you can list specific ones to build and `cibuildwheel` will only build those, and/or list ones to skip and `cibuildwheel` won't try to build them.
When both options are specified, both conditions are applied and only builds with a tag that matches `CIBW_BUILD` and does not match `CIBW_SKIP` will be built.
The format is `python_tag-platform_tag`. The tags are similar but not identical to the ones defined in [PEP 425](https://www.python.org/dev/peps/pep-0425/#details).
Python tags look like `cp27` `cp34` `cp35` `cp36` `cp37`
Python tags look like `cp27` `cp35` `cp36` `cp37`
Platform tags look like `macosx_10_6_intel` `manylinux_x86_64` `manylinux_i686` `win32` `win_amd64`
@@ -326,7 +323,7 @@ Examples:
- Skip building on Python 2.7 on all platforms: `CIBW_SKIP`:`cp27-*`
- Skip Python 2.7 on Windows: `CIBW_SKIP`:`cp27-win*`
- Skip Python 2.7 on 32-bit Windows: `CIBW_SKIP`:`cp27-win32`
- Skip Python 3.4 and Python 3.5: `CIBW_SKIP`:`cp34-* cp35-*`
- Skip Python 2.7 and Python 3.5: `CIBW_SKIP`:`cp27-* cp35-*`
- Skip Python 3.6 on Linux: `CIBW_SKIP`:`cp36-manylinux*`
- Only build on Python 3 and skip 32-bit builds: `CIBW_BUILD`:`cp3?-*` and `CIBW_SKIP`:`*-win32 *-manylinux_i686`

@@ -400,8 +397,8 @@ Beware to specify a valid Docker image that can be used in the same way as the o
Note that `auditwheel` detects the version of the `manylinux` standard in the Docker image through the `AUDITWHEEL_PLAT` environment variable, as `cibuildwheel` has no way of detecting the correct `--plat` command line argument to pass to `auditwheel` for a custom image. If a Docker image does not correctly set this `AUDITWHEEL_PLAT` environment variable, the `CIBW_ENVIRONMENT` option can be used to do so (e.g., `CIBW_ENVIRONMENT="manylinux2010_$(uname -m)"`).
